    Sellpy raises 75 MSEK

    (Stockholm, an online second-hand platform): Has raised 75 MSEK in a funding round led by majority owner H&M with founding member Karl-Johan Persson. Michael Arnör, Philip Gunnstam, Oskar Nielsen, and Gustav Wessman also participated. Sellpy was valued at 2.68 billion SEK in the round.

    Hercare raises 2.8 MSEK

     (Stockholm, a platform for women’s health and care): Has raised 2.8 MSEK in a funding round from Captea Markets, Cedarstorm, Anteris, Anna Dyhre, Lotta Losmee and member Maria Rankka. Hercare was valued at 12.8 MSEK in the round.

    Done raises 4.5 MSEK

    (Stockholm, an end-to-end service and marketplace for home services): Has raised 4.5 MSEK in a funding round from Almi and BLING Capital with members Deqa Abukar and Adnan Yousuf. Early investors include member Nastaran Baleng Soultani. Having more than doubled its turnover from 8.6 to 18.5 million SEK between 2022 and 2023, Done now aims to expand internationally.
